When selecting pet insurance, it's essential to consider several factors. First and foremost, ensure that the policy covers your pet's specific needs – whether that's a pre-existing condition or a breed-specific requirement.
Next, review the coverage limits, deductibles, and co-payments. You want to make sure you're not stuck with unexpected expenses down the line. Additionally, check if the provider offers 24/7 support for emergency situations.
